Record-Breaking Generosity:Our Best July Bonus Day

By Julee Mahon | Fundraising Director

We are thrilled to share some exciting news with our GlobalGiving community—this year's July Bonus Day was our most successful campaign ever.

Thanks to the incredible generosity of our supporters, we achieved our highest July Bonus Day fundraising total in our organization's history while finishing 20th out of more than 4,000 participating projects worldwide. This marks another major milestone for Doman International Institute and reflects the growing community of families, friends, and donors who believe every brain-injured child deserves the opportunity to reach their fullest potential.

Every gift made during the campaign brings us closer to our goal of helping 250 brain-injured children receive life-changing Doman Method programs. These funds allow families from around the world to access evaluations, individualized developmental programs, nutritional guidance, and ongoing coaching—giving children opportunities that many families once believed were impossible.
